Understanding Tilt and Turn Windows

Tilt and turn windows are created with a special mechanism that enables users to open the window in two ways: tilting it inward for ventilation or totally turning it open for maximum gain access to. This dual performance makes them an attractive option for many property owners. Nevertheless, the detailed machinery involved can sometimes cause repair requirements.

Typical Issues Requiring Repair

Tilt and turn windows, like all windows, can experience issues over time. Here are some common problems that may need interior repair:

  1. Sticking Mechanism: The window may not open or close efficiently due to dirt accumulation or misalignment.
  2. Weather Stripping Wear: Over time, sealing strips can use down, leading to drafts and reduced energy efficiency.
  3. Broken Handles: The manages can end up being loose or break, making it tough to run the window.
  4. Glass Issues: Cracks or chips in the glass can happen, leading to prospective security dangers and reduced insulation.
  5. Mechanical Failure: The internal hardware can malfunction, avoiding the window from operating correctly.

DIY Repair Techniques

Lots of minor repairs can be tackled by homeowners. Here's a detailed guide to some typical DIY repairs for tilt and turn windows.

Action 1: Inspect the Window

Before beginning any repair, carry out an extensive inspection of the window. Look for the following:

  • Alignment and functionality of the hinges
  • Condition of the weather removing
  • Performance of handles
  • Any damage to the glass or frame

Action 2: Address Sticking Mechanisms

  1. Clean the Hinges: Use a soft brush or vacuum to get rid of dirt and particles. Apply a silicone-based lubricant to guarantee smooth motion.
  2. Straighten the Window: If the window is misaligned, adjust the hinges according to the maker's instructions.

Action 3: Replace Weather Stripping

  1. Eliminate Old Stripping: Gently pry off the worn weather condition stripping.
  2. Cut New Stripping: Measure and cut the brand-new weather stripping to size.
  3. Set Up New Stripping: Press the new removing into place, making sure a tight seal.

Step 4: Fix or Replace Handles

  1. Tighten Up Loose Handles: Use a screwdriver to tighten any loose screws.
  2. Change Broken Handles: Follow the manufacturer's directions to get rid of the old handle and set up a brand-new one.

Step 5: Repair Glass Issues

  1. Little Cracks: Use a glass repair set to fill out little fractures following the package directions.
  2. Replacement: For bigger fractures or damage, consider working with a professional glazier to change the glass.

When to Call a Professional

While numerous repairs can be done independently, some problems need the competence of a professional. You need to seek advice from a specialist if:

  • The window's internal mechanism is damaged or malfunctioning beyond simple repairs.
  • The glass is shattered or severely cracked.
  • You require replacement parts that specify to the window design.
  • There are structural concerns with the window frame.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: How often should tilt and turn windows be kept?

Routine maintenance, such as cleaning and lubrication of the hardware, need to be done a minimum of as soon as a year. Weather removing may need changing every couple of years.

Q2: Can I change the entire window myself?

Changing an entire window can be intricate and normally needs professional installation to guarantee proper sealing and insulation.

Q3: What kind of lubricant should I utilize?

A silicone-based lube is advised for the mechanisms of tilt and turn windows, as it will not attract dirt or dust.

Q4: How can I improve the energy efficiency of my tilt and turn windows?

Routinely inspect and change weather condition stripping, guarantee hinges are clean and functioning, and consider setting up thermal curtains or blinds.

Q5: Is it worth repairing older tilt and turn windows?

If the structure and mechanism are sound, it might be more affordable to repair than to change, particularly if they use excellent energy efficiency and aesthetics.
